Originally Posted by TacoBello
I love how exhaust comes out the side fender of the SLR (see 3rd pic of SLR)... Thing must be deafening loud.
All I can find are die-cast examples, but as I recall, Uhlenhaut had a muffler on the car when it was his company car. I'm guessing they removed it when they placed it in the museum.
Some articles do mention that he had premature hearing loss due to the volume of the car on the autobahn.
